Mac上的Visual Studio Apache Cordova Remote Build无法正常工作

时间:2016-09-10 13:10:37

标签: visual-studio cordova visual-studio-cordova apache-cordova

我正在使用Windows系统上的Visual Studio 2015 update 3开发Apache Cardova应用程序。该应用程序很容易在Android上运行,包括模拟器和设备。

我无法为IOS设备构建应用程序。

按照IOS构建的说明,我做了以下

  1. 在Mac上安装xCode
  2. 已安装npm,xCode命令行utlities和所有其他所需工具。
  3. 在Mac上启动RemoteBuild代理。
  4. 使用远程构建代理生成的引脚连接到此Mac的visual studio。(安全连接|我无法使用不安全连接)
  5. 我能够在Ripple上构建Ios。

    但是当我尝试使用>> Debug |进行构建时Ios |远程设备 我收到以下错误

      

    错误错误:模块未自行注册。

    诊断错误消息

      

    MSBUILD:cordova-build错误:错误:模块没有自行注册。   错误模块没有自行注册。 (TASKID:9)   完成执行任务" MdaVsCli" - 失败。 (TASKID:9)

    远程代理在Mac上运行但显示要更新。

2 个答案:

答案 0 :(得分:0)

我仍然不知道出了什么问题,但问题得到了解决。 这就是我所做的

  1. 将Apache Cordova更新为我项目中的最新版本
  2. 从工具中清除Cordova缓存>选项>用于Apache Cordova的工具>清除缓存
  3. 它仍然无法工作.....但是第二天我重新启动电脑时...... MAGIC。一切都很好。
  4. 我不知道这个问题到底是如何解决的。但至少它的工作。

答案 1 :(得分:0)

实际上是#3。它将重新启动,但所有需要重新启动的是Visual Studio。很高兴你明白了:)